Output 59417939d2b9791aa0d05959d2c63ecb727ae0456374fa9d2c231c975103e38b:1

value
696310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2571375e04d6bea382a05d8243bf7ee8699d96c9 OP_EQUAL
address
356zZ3eNJp8VMv7gbXVAZm5zHJtremyLpa
transaction
59417939d2b9791aa0d05959d2c63ecb727ae0456374fa9d2c231c975103e38b
spent
true